LabrugFri, 11 Jan 2008, 10:03 am
From the Horse
My advice would be to call and ask the Agent what they would expect. It demonstrates that you are keen, willing and can take the initiative.
Call them and ask their thoughts, then take on the thoughts of others that have either auditioned for similar agencies or for CPM directly.
